Terra Drone Corporation, an Urban Air Mobility (UAM) technology company headquartered in Japan, announced that, building on its strategic investment in Amazing Drones LLC in Ukraine, previously announced on March 23, 2026, it will acquire 50% of the company’s shares through Terra Defense Europe, Terra Drone Group’s European base in Estonia, become its largest shareholder, and consolidate Amazing Drones as a subsidiary. A U.S. Army landing craft launched several low-observable micro high-altitude balloons during an exercise off the coast of Morocco last month, trialing a new launched effect and satellite communications capability developed by Mach Industries to enable long-range communications and precision strikes with one-way attack drones. In response to U.S. Air Force leaders saying they want to backfill a critical shortage of MQ-9A Reapers in the short term and switch to a significantly cheaper aircraft for the same mission in the long term, the manufacturer plans to offer the same solution: a proposal for the larger MQ-9B SeaGuardian. Aerodata AG has announced that final assembly of AeroForce X prototype has been successfully completed. With this development step, the unmanned aircraft system has reached an important milestone and is moving on to the next phase as scheduled. The prototype’s first flight is scheduled to take place in Germany this year. Continue reading
The U.S. Air Force is facing an unexpectedly severe capability gap after suffering extensive combat losses of MQ-9A Reaper drones during operations against Iran and Iranian-aligned Yemeni Ansurullah Coalition Forces forces, leading the service to initiate an urgent search for replacement aircraft. At this year’s International Aerospace Exhibition (ILA) in Berlin, Airbus Defence and Space and leading Ukrainian technological defence company SkyFall sign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to launch a strategic partnership. As a drone pioneer, SkyFall combines rapid prototyping with serial manufacturing to deliver advanced unmanned aerial systems for combat missions, logistics, and military reconnaissance.
